Knights out joust Spartan wrestlers
Senior 160-pounder Joe Eidsness was the only Spartan wrestler to produce a win on the mat Thursday evening against Kamiak.
Eidsness decisioned his opponent 8-4.

Steady play nets Lady Sparts two league victories
Stanwood’s Lady Spartan basketball team (2- 0 in league, 2-1 overall) emerged from the first full week of WesCo 4A North action with a pair of valuable wins over Everett and Lake Stevens and a perch atop the conference standings – something not seen around these parts in quite a few seasons.
